I'm telling you, stove top is the way to go.  There's a pan called Whirled Pop.  Put it on the stove, turn it on high to preheat while you put just enough corn oil to coat the bottom of the pan, then put in your kernals, and reduce heat to medium.  Pour into your bowl and season to taste with some popcorn salt.  It takes around 5 minutes.  Beats the hell out of microwave.
